Baked Red Velvet Donuts

Indulge in the vibrant decadence of baked red velvet donuts, a modern twist on the classic Southern dessert that’s as beautiful as it is delicious. These moist, tender donuts are laced with a hint of cocoa and a pop of tangy buttermilk, then baked to perfection in just 10 minutes. Topped with a luscious cream cheese glaze that’s irresistibly smooth, each donut offers a balance of sweetness and richness that's perfect for breakfast, brunch, or a fancy treat. Crafted with a simple batter and brightened with a splash of red food coloring, these donuts skip the fryer for a lighter, guilt-free indulgence. Pair them with a steaming cup of coffee or serve them as a show-stopping dessert centerpiece. Easy to make and stunning to serve, these baked red velvet donuts are destined to be a favorite!

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:10 mins
Total Time:25 mins
Servings: 6

Ingredients

  • 1.25 cups All-purpose flour
  • 0.5 cup Granulated sugar
  • 2 tablespoons Un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1 teaspoon Baking powder
  • 0.25 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 cup Buttermilk
  • 0.25 cup Unsalted butter (melted)
  • 1 whole Large egg
  • 1 teaspoon Red food coloring
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ract
  • 4 ounces Cream cheese (softened)
  • 1 cup Powdered sugar
  • 2 tablespoons Milk
  • 0.5 teaspoon Vanilla extract (for glaze)

Directions

Step 1

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and lightly grease a donut pan with non-stick cooking spray.

Step 2

In a large b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, granulated sugar, cocoa powder, baking powder, and salt until well combined.

Step 3

In a separate medium bowl, whisk together the buttermilk, melted butter, egg, red food coloring, and vanilla extract until smooth.

Step 4

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, mixing until just combined. Do not overmix.

Step 5

Transfer the batter to a piping bag or zip-top bag with the corner snipped off. Pipe the batter into the prepared donut pan, filling each cavity about 3/4 full.

Step 6

Bake the donuts in the preheated oven for 10 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.

Step 7

Allow the donuts to cool in the pan for 5 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

Step 8

While the donuts cool, prepare the cream cheese glaze. In a medium bowl, beat the softened cream cheese until smooth and creamy.

Step 9

Gradually add the powdered sugar, milk, and vanilla extract, mixing until a smooth glaze forms.

Step 10

Once the donuts are fully cooled, dip the tops of each donut into the cream cheese glaze and allow the excess to drip off.

Step 11

Optional: Garnish with sprinkles or a dusting of cocoa powder. Serve and enjoy!
